I have a question and I need some help on it.

I just heard that the nppl is coming out with a rule that gun that can only fire semi are allowed beginning of next year. Does that mean I can't use my Angel? and if thats the case doesn't that mean the Bushmaster, impulse, rainmaker, defiatn, timmy and all the rest are screwed as well? Or does this rule mean that you can only use semi and they it must have a lock on it.

LCD's will need to be locked into euro mode wich is done by a data link cable. not sure on the other boads.. by the sound of it, if you can change the mode via a switch its not legal.
